Re: Журнал учета работы (т.н. логи)

DriveSoft wrote:

Игоревич
Скачал проект снова и я честно говоря запутался, дату удаления пишет в базу, судя по скрипту поле dateofbirth не является датой удаления.

Может я что-то напутал в скрипте, но дату при изменении и создании записи пишет честно (дату создания записи). Делал по вашему скрипту и возможно я что-то напутал. Дату создания записи, при удалении записи. Когда запись была создана.

Re: Журнал учета работы (т.н. логи)

Подскажите для MySQL как будет выгляить скрипт для ведения логов что то у меня ругаеться я что то неправильное ввел >?



    procedure Trudoustr_Button5_OnAfterClick (Sender: string);
var
   sCurrentDate: string;
   sID: string;
   sLastName: string;
   sOperation: string;
begin
     sEmpID := IntToStr(Trudoustr.Button5.dbGeneralTableID);
     sCurrentDate := '"' + FormatDateTime('ddmmyyyy hh:nn:ss.000', now) + '"';
     sLastName   := '"'+Trudoustr.edLastName.Text+'"';

     if sLastActionForm = 'NewRecord' then sOperation := '"Новая запись"';
     if sLastActionForm = 'ShowRecord' then sOperation := '"Изменение записи"';

     SQLExecute ('INSERT INTO logs (username, date, operation, id_emp, lastname)' +
     'VALUES ('+ sUserName +',' +sCurrentDate+','+sOperation+','+sEmpID+')');
     Logs.TableGrid1.dbUpdate;
end;


база на mysql и ругаеться на вторую строчку мол что то с датой синтаксис неверный.....:(